2. DEFINICIÓN
Es
una descripción informal1 de alto
nivel de un algoritmo.
utiliza
las convenciones estructurales de
un lenguaje de programación verdadero.
Está
diseñado para la lectura humana.
Independencia
de
cualquier
lenguaje de programación.
otro
3.
4. Lenguaje de programación
se formula un
computador.
algoritmo
Ejecutar
En
un
Llevar a cabo nuestro Indicárselo siguiendo un
conjunto de instrucciones y reglas que este
entienda, y estas instrucciones son abstraídas.
5. Programa
Es un algoritmo codificado siguiendo un lenguaje de
programación.
Antes de aprender un lenguaje de programación
metodología de programación (Estrategias).
Punto de partida:
Algoritmo.
¿Cómo se representan? Pseudocódigo y diagramas de
flujo.
11. EJEMPLO NÚMEROS IGUALES
Proceso Iguales
Escribir "Digitel el primer número: ";
Leer n1;
Escribir "Digite el segundo número: ";
Leer n2;
Si n1 = n2 Entonces
Escribir "Los números son iguales";
Sino
Escribir "Los números son diferentes";
Fin Si
FinProceso
12. SUMA Y PRODUCTO DE DOS NÚMEROS
Proceso SumaYProducto
Escribir "Ingrese Nota 1";
Leer N1;
Escribir "Ingrese Nota 2";
Leer N2;
Suma<-N1+N2;
producto<-N1*N2;
Escribir "La suma de las notas es: " suma;
Escribir "El producto de las notas es: "
producto;
FinProceso
13. SALUDAR CON NOMBRE
Proceso saludar
Escribir "Hola, regálame tu nombre: ";
Leer nombre;
Escribir "Hola, Tu nombre es: ", nombre,
", es un placer saludarte.";
FinProceso
15. 19/02/14
SI - ENTONCES
Condición que vamos a evaluar, para decidir que
Acciones ejecutar.
Acciones si la condición es verdadera.
Acciones si la condición es falsa.
17. SEGÚN
HACER
Variable a evaluar.
Posibles valores de la variable numérica.
Acciones si la condición es verdadera.
Conjunto de acciones a ejecutar si el valor
de la variable
no coinciden con el
conjunto de opciones